Chronicles of the Celestial Wyrm: The Battle of the Azure Serpent

In the boundless expanse of the heavens, where the stars danced like celestial fireflies, there lived a beast of legend, known as the Azure Serpent. This creature, with scales as blue as the deepest ocean and eyes that glowed with an inner light, was said to be the offspring of the primordial dragon, itself a being of great power and mystery.

The Azure Serpent had always lived in harmony with the celestial beings, its presence a sign of balance and tranquility. Yet, as the years waned, the beast found itself restless, a feeling of discontent gnawing at its ancient soul. It was not the hunger for power that stirred within it, but a yearning to understand the true essence of its existence. The Azure Serpent sought to challenge the heavens, to understand the limits of its own might.

The heavens, vast and indifferent, felt the stirrings of the Azure Serpent's ambition. The twelve celestial constellations, each a guardian of the heavens, were called upon to protect the celestial realm from the encroaching beast. A prophecy had been woven into the fabric of time, foretelling the rise of a celestial wyrm that would challenge the very foundations of the heavens.

In response to the prophecy, the Dragon of the North, a being of immense wisdom and strength, emerged to confront the Azure Serpent. The Dragon of the North was a creature of profound grace, its scales shimmering with the light of a thousand suns. It spoke with a voice that could calm the stormiest seas and soothe the most restless souls.

"Brave Azure Serpent," the Dragon of the North began, its voice resonating through the heavens, "you seek to challenge the heavens, to understand the limits of your might. But know this: the heavens are not to be taken lightly. You may find that the power you seek is not one you can wield."

The Azure Serpent, unyielding in its resolve, replied, "I seek not just power, but understanding. I wish to know the bounds of my potential, and if that means facing the heavens, then so be it."

The Dragon of the North nodded, sensing the sincerity in the Azure Serpent's words. "Very well, then, let us not speak of power, but of wisdom. You shall face the celestial constellations, one by one, and prove your worth."

Thus, a series of battles ensued, each more fierce and perilous than the last. The Azure Serpent faced the Dragon of the South, a fierce dragon with scales like molten gold, and the Dragon of the West, a serpentine creature with scales that glowed with the light of a thousand moons. Each battle tested the limits of the Azure Serpent's resolve and its might.

As the battles raged on, the Azure Serpent began to learn the true nature of its power. It discovered that its might was not just in its scales or its breath of fire, but in its will to understand and to grow. Each battle, no matter how fierce, brought it closer to the truth it sought.

Finally, the Azure Serpent faced the Dragon of the East, a celestial being of immense benevolence and compassion. The Dragon of the East, unlike its brothers, chose not to fight. Instead, it offered the Azure Serpent a way to understand the true essence of its power.

"You have shown great courage and wisdom," the Dragon of the East said, "but power without understanding is but a destructive force. You must learn to balance your might with wisdom, for only then can you truly be a force for good."

The Azure Serpent listened, its heart heavy with the weight of its battles. It realized that the true challenge was not to defeat the celestial beings, but to overcome itself. With a newfound sense of purpose, the Azure Serpent retreated to the depths of the sea, where it could meditate and reflect upon its journey.

The heavens, in their vastness, watched the Azure Serpent's journey with a mixture of awe and respect. They saw not a beast that sought to challenge the heavens, but a creature that sought to understand its place within the cosmos.

In the end, the Azure Serpent returned to the heavens, not as a conqueror, but as a wise being. It had faced the celestial constellations, not in battle, but in dialogue and understanding. The Azure Serpent had become a guardian of the heavens, a being that understood the balance between might and wisdom.

And so, the Azure Serpent's battle for the heavens had not been a battle of power, but a battle of the spirit. It was a tale of self-discovery, of the journey from ambition to wisdom, and of the profound understanding that comes with facing the greatest challenges.
